Output 8109df1a792a3369bda05d61eb0dbff240e26beda7f1dd75bfa054bb09816baa:0

value
10509988
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ddc648ffd6c200461a5f343f4e0a096207f2f858 OP_EQUALVERIFY OP_CHECKSIG
address
1MDdsVLSQaxueq1yW5BmDevf5mtbaEkYgx
transaction
8109df1a792a3369bda05d61eb0dbff240e26beda7f1dd75bfa054bb09816baa
spent
true